How they compare
WB: Ida & Ibrd Total currently reports 1.02 GPIA against 1 GPIA in Oman, a difference of 0.02 GPIA.
Across all 8 years both countries report, WB: Ida & Ibrd Total has been ahead every year.
Oman ranks 61st and WB: Ida & Ibrd Total ranks 58th of 126 countries.
WB: Ida & Ibrd Total has averaged higher in every one of the 2 decades both report.
